Neptune is a fair bit more massive than the earth, but it is also much larger in diameter. As it turns out, these two factors cancel each other out to the extent that if you could stand on the surface of Neptune, at the top of the clouds, you would only feel 14% heavier. So, an 85 lb. child would weigh 96 lb. 14.4 oz.
